CHÂTEAU D’ÉPIRÉ

Winery

Château d'Épiré is one of the oldest estates in the Savennières appellation. The estate has been handed down from father to son since 1882, and today the fifth generation of the Bizard family looks after 11 hectares of hillsides overlooking the Loire, 9 of which are dedicated to the Savennières AOC. The three parcels located around the property produce three different vintages. A guided tour of the cellars will allow you to discover the secrets of the wine making process. It is also possible to discover the vineyard (1h30 guided tour) and its sublime panorama.

DOMAINE AUX MOINES

Winery

Monique Laroche planted her first vineyard in 1974 on land that has been cultivated since the Middle Ages. Her daughter converted the vineyard to organic farming in 2009. The vines are ideally planted at the top of a hillside bordering the Loire, sheltered from the north winds in winter and cooled in summer by the west winds. The estate is planted exclusively with chenin, on the Roche aux Moines. You can taste savennières with a powerful nose, mineral, warm, with golden colours. The place is simply breathtaking with its airs of Tuscany of the Loire.

ÉPICERIE SAVEURS COOPÉRATIVE

Grocery store

The story of Saveurs is that of a group of local people who decided, in 2007, to buy the main shop in their town when it was about to close. In this cooperative grocery store, local and organic products are available. Favoring short circuits, the store also offers a cellar corner of the most sympathetic where a number of good wines of Savennières are mixed. A grocery store as warm as the land it promotes.

DOMAINE DU CLOSEL

Winery

This large estate in Savennières offers guided tours throughout the year on various themes: birds, botany, vines, wine, geology, insects, and even musical strolls, not to mention regularly scheduled themed meals. Her story is linked to that of a dynasty of women and, like three generations before her, Evelyne de Pontbriand here signs the promise of a wine... feminine and romantic. Natural tastes, too. Since 2009, its wines have been organically grown.

AU VENT DES ABEILLES

Honey and jam producer

Divided between two beekeeping farms in the Vendée and Savennières, Anthony and Mathilde juggle their two operations. Started more than 20 years ago, the farm has more than 300 hives producing chestnut, hawthorn, lime, acacia honey... Au Vent des Abeilles offers other products such as pollen, propolis and royal jelly, natural sweets with a variety of nougat, gingerbread and onion or fig chutney prepared with honey. In Savennières it is Evelyne and François who receive and sell all the productions.
